TORRECID SA
Spanish industrial manufacturer specializing in advanced coatings, ceramic materials, and battery components for energy storage and sustainable manufacturing.
Their core work
Torrecid is a major Spanish manufacturer of ceramic frits, glazes, and specialty coatings based in Alcora (Castellón), the heart of Spain's ceramics industry. In EU research, they contribute advanced materials expertise — developing functional coatings, surface treatments, and material formulations for applications ranging from energy storage to antimicrobial surfaces. They bring industrial-scale manufacturing capability and materials science know-how to research consortia, bridging the gap between laboratory materials development and commercial production. Their work spans battery materials, industrial process optimization, and engineered surface coatings.

How they've shifted over time
In their early H2020 participation (2015–2016), Torrecid focused on energy storage materials (aluminium-ion batteries in ALION) and building refurbishment solutions (VULKANO), reflecting a broad materials-supplier role. From 2019 onward, their work became more targeted: they stepped up to coordinate CoFBAT on cobalt-free battery materials, engaged in circular economy and industrial process optimization through RETROFEED, and expanded into antimicrobial surface functionalization with HYGIEIA. The trend shows a shift from passive materials supply toward active leadership in sustainable materials design and specialty surface engineering.

How they like to work
Torrecid primarily operates as a contributing partner (4 of 5 projects), but demonstrated coordination capability with CoFBAT — their largest-funded project. With 57 unique partners across 18 countries, they maintain a broad European network rather than relying on a small circle of repeat collaborators. This suggests they are a trusted industrial partner that research-driven consortia actively seek out when they need a large manufacturer to validate or scale materials innovations.
